Philippine Airlines has been named the most punctual airline in the Asia-Pacific region for 2025, according to global aviation analytics firm Cirium. Cirium’s 2025 On-Time Performance Review showed that Philippine Airlines achieved an on-time arrival rate of 83.12%, the highest among Asia-Pacific carriers.
